
Abtelmi MT 40mg/50mg Tablet
Marketer
Abbott
Salt Composition
Telmisartan (40mg) + Metoprolol Succinate (50mg)
Overview Abtelmi MT 40mg/50mg Tablet
CardioTen 40mg/50mg tablets manage hypertension, reducing the risk of strokes and heart attacks. Early use improves heart attack survival rates. For consistent blood levels, take CardioTen with food daily as prescribed. Continue treatment as directed; high blood pressure often lacks symptoms, so self-discontinuation can worsen your condition. Lifestyle modifications—exercise, weight management, and a healthy diet—complement medication. Follow your physician's guidance. Potential side effects include headache, weakness, dizziness, low blood pressure, elevated potassium, occasional orthostatic hypotension (possibly with fainting), shortness of breath, nausea, vomiting, stomach pain, and tiredness. Avoid potassium-rich foods and supplements. Dizziness may occur; avoid driving and rise slowly. Regular monitoring of blood pressure, blood sugar, kidney function, urea, and electrolytes may be necessary. Inform your doctor of any liver or kidney issues before starting treatment. Pregnant or breastfeeding individuals should seek medical advice. Disclose all other medications, especially those for hypertension or heart conditions.

Common Side effects of Abtelmi MT 40mg/50mg Tablet:
- Headache
- Weakness
- Dizziness
- Cold extremities
- Slow heart rate
- Increased potassium level in blood
- Decreased blood pressure
- Orthostatic hypotension (sudden lowering of blood pressure on standing)
- Breathlessness
- Vomiting
- Abdominal pain

How Abtelmi MT 40mg/50mg Tablet works:
Each Abtelmi MT 40mg/50mg tablet combines telmisartan and metoprolol succinate, two medications that work together to reduce blood pressure.
SAFETY ADVICE
AlcoholUNSAFE
Concurrent alcohol use and Abtelmi MT 40mg/50mg Tablet is contraindicated.
Preg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R
Use of Abtelmi MT 40mg/50mg tablets is contraindicated during pregnancy due to established risks to the fetus. In exceptional life-threatening circumstances, a physician might prescribe it if the potential benefits outweigh the known hazards. Always seek medical advice.
Breast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Breastfeeding mothers can likely use Abtelmi MT 40mg/50mg Tablet without significant risk to their infant, based on the limited available human data.
DrivingUNSAFE
Taking Abtelmi MT 40mg/50mg tablets may cause drowsiness, blurred vision, and dizziness. Refrain from driving if you experience these effects.
KidneySAFE IF PRESCRIBED
Abtelmi MT 40mg/50mg tablets are considered safe for use by individuals with impaired renal function. No alteration of the Abtelmi MT 40mg/50mg tablet dosage is advised.
LiverCAUTION
Patients with hepatic impairment should use Abtelmi MT 40mg/50mg tablets cautiously; dosage modification may be necessary. Physician consultation is advised.
What if you forget to take Abtelmi MT 40mg/50mg Tablet :
Should you forget a dose of Abtelmi MT 40mg/50mg Tablet, administer it at your earliest convenience. If, however, your next scheduled dose is imminent, omit the missed dose and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.
